File indexing completed on 2024-04-06 12:03:17
0001 import FWCore.ParameterSet.Config as cms
0002
0003 import FWCore.ParameterSet.VarParsing as VarParsing
0004 options = VarParsing.VarParsing()
0005 options.register('sinceRun'
0006 , 1
0007 , VarParsing.VarParsing.multiplicity.singleton
0008 , VarParsing.VarParsing.varType.int
0009 , "IOV Start Run Number")
0010 options.register('tag'
0011 , 'RPCOMTFLinkMap_v1'
0012 , VarParsing.VarParsing.multiplicity.singleton
0013 , VarParsing.VarParsing.varType.string
0014 , "Output Data Tag")
0015 options.parseArguments()
0016
0017 process = cms.Process("RPCOMTFLinkMapPopConAnalyzer")
0018
0019 process.load("FWCore.MessageService.MessageLogger_cfi")
0020 process.load("CondTools.RPC.RPCOMTFLinkMapPopConAnalyzer_cff")
0021
0022 process.CondDB.connect = 'sqlite_file:data/RPCLinkMap.db'
0023 process.RPCOMTFLinkMapPopConAnalyzer.Source.dataTag = options.tag;
0024 process.RPCOMTFLinkMapPopConAnalyzer.Source.txtFile = cms.untracked.string("RPCOMTFLinkMap.txt");
0025 process.RPCOMTFLinkMapPopConAnalyzer.Source.sinceRun = cms.uint64(options.sinceRun)
0026
0027 process.source = cms.Source("EmptyIOVSource"
0028 , timetype = cms.string('runnumber')
0029 , firstValue = cms.uint64(options.sinceRun)
0030 , lastValue = cms.uint64(options.sinceRun)
0031 , interval = cms.uint64(1)
0032 )
0033
0034 process.MessageLogger.files.RPCOMTFLinkMapPopConAnalyzer_log = cms.untracked.PSet(
0035 threshold = cms.untracked.string("INFO")
0036 , FwkReport = cms.untracked.PSet(
0037 reportEvery = cms.untracked.int32(1)
0038 )
0039 )
0040
0041 process.MessageLogger.cout.threshold = cms.untracked.string("INFO")
0042
0043 process.PoolDBOutputService = cms.Service("PoolDBOutputService"
0044 , process.CondDB
0045 , timetype = cms.untracked.string('runnumber')
0046 , toPut = cms.VPSet(
0047 cms.PSet(
0048 record = cms.string('RPCOMTFLinkMapRcd')
0049 , tag = cms.string(options.tag)
0050 )
0051 )
0052 )
0053
0054 process.p = cms.Path(process.RPCOMTFLinkMapPopConAnalyzer)